Output ed8900a7ee75c19b1bfb3b1b471a164a3149219fd4b3a7a956b2c19925b96aa6:0

value
77542
script pubkey
OP_0 OP_PUSHBYTES_32 e05c79b7685d990f0bff0446fd2b302eb5ea04019772f764442d893427b9c0fc
address
bc1qupw8ndmgtkvs7zllq3r062es96675pqpjae0wezy9kyngfaecr7qwrjgj6
transaction
ed8900a7ee75c19b1bfb3b1b471a164a3149219fd4b3a7a956b2c19925b96aa6
confirmations
22308
spent
true